Subject: fckEditor bug in V3.0?

I have just installed V3.0 (on DNN V4.8.2) and am having significant problems with field types that access the fckEditor.

 

It could be a bug, or it may be that I am trying to do something that Dynamic Forms is not capable of doing, but all is far from well. This is what is happening.

 

On starting to build my first page I added a text/html field and set the Style Sheet to ‘Use Standard DotNetNuke Style Sheet’.  In my case I am using my ‘skin.css’ as the dominant css and it is being pulled into the fckEditor via ‘fckstyles.xml’.

 

This setup works in all the other fckeditor modules on my site.  It also returns the available classes to the style combo-box on the fckEditor modules in DynamicForms (eg in the text/html, and text box (header/footer sections).  Everything looked OK and initially it worked. 

 

For instance I could create a new text/html field, save it and modify it.  I could create other text/html fields and then modify them.  I could continue to use fckeditor on other pages without problems.

 

Then the problem kicked in. With me following the same procedure, the fckEditor decided to no longer allow an Update.  I can make changes in the fckEditor (and see the result applied in the editor) but on clk Update Field or Update Field/Exit my page will return without the changes being saved.  On going back into edit the changes are gone.

 

This result is the same inside the Header or Footer of a Text field as well. Changes are not saved.  However, this time, the required changes are retained in the editor. It is just that they are not being returned to the parent module.

 

By the way, all that I am putting in the text/html field is a heading (eg Step 1: Arrival) applying CSS to it (HeadingBox1) and putting a Horizontal Rule beneath it.

 

Further, whereas I can still create new text/html fields, I can’t change them.  S with the long-standing ones, I can make changes to them in the editor with the CSS Style, by using html or by using the other combos.  All looks well; I can see the changes being made, but on Update they are not returned (on re-entering Edit they are no longer present.)

Yes, the fckEditor cannot save in the new release of DF 3.0 if you have Ajax turned on. Please take a look at this post for DF 3.0 known issues. -- David

The workaround for the known issue at the core of the above problem is to tick "Disable Form AJAX" and "Disable AJAX within Module Configuration". The objective, of course would be to be able to have these boxes unticked.

For what it is worth, and hopefully to help you sort out the bug, I have noticed that leaving the latter unticked will stop any New Date Field working. On click "Select Date" nothing. (Everything is fine with both ticked or only the former ticked.)
